CVE-2022-35928

Local memory overwrite via oversized password prompt

Published Aug 3, 2022 · Updated Apr 23, 2025

A buffer overflow in AES Crypt for Linux 3.11 allows local users to overwrite memory via an oversized interactively entered password. The command-line prompt reads a password or confirmation into a fixed-size buffer without enforcing its maximum length. Only GitHub-built Linux source is affected, and the flaw is unreachable when -p supplies the password or -k supplies a key.
